Abstract

Soft tissues modeling is a very present preoccupation in different scientific fields, from computer simulation to biomechanics or medical robotics. In this article, we consider the interaction of a needle with living tissues, which is a particularly complex modeling problem since it is characterized by inhomogeneity and nonlinearity properties. We propose a robust method to online estimate forces involved in typical percutaneous interventions. The ability to obtain physically consistent models during in vivo insertions is also discussed.
